Identification of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ine Chemical Compound

2D chemical structure image of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ine
Chemical Formula C6H7N3O2
Molecular Weight 153.13868 g/mol
IUPAC Name (4-nitrophenyl)hydrazine
SMILES String NNc1ccc(cc1)[N+]([O-])=O
InChI InChI=1S/C6H7N3O2/c7-8-5-1-3-6(4-2-5)9(10)11/h1-4,8H,7H2
InChIKey KMVPXBDOWDXXEN-UHFFFAOYSA-N

  • InChI (IUPAC International Chemical Identifier) information of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ine

    An alternative way of expressing structural information in text format is InChI. The full standard InChI of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ine is:

    InChI=1S/C6H7N3O2/c7-8-5-1-3-6(4-2-5)9(10)11/h1-4,8H,7H2

    It can provide a standard way to encode the molecular information of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ine to facilitate the search for the compound information in databases and on the web.

    The condensed, 27 character standard InChIKey (hashed version of the full standard InChI) of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ine is:

    InChIKey=KMVPXBDOWDXXEN-UHFFFAOYSA-N

    The InChIKey may allow easier web searches for 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ine, but it needs to be linked to the full InChI to get back to the original structure of the 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ine since the full standard InChI cannot be reconstructed from the InChIKey.

4-Nitrophenylhydrazine Identification Summary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

What’s the 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ine formula?
C6H7N3O2
How many atoms and what elements are included in the 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ine molecule?
18 atom(s) - 7 Hydrogen atom(s), 6 Carbon atom(s), 3 Nitrogen atom(s), and 2 Oxygen atom(s)
How many chemical bonds and what kind of bonds are in the 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ine structure?
18 bond(s) - 11 non-H bond(s), 8 multiple bond(s), 2 rotatable bond(s), 2 double bond(s), 6 aromatic bond(s), 1 six-membered ring(s), 1 N hydrazine(s), and 1 nitro group(s) (aromatic)
What’s the 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ine’s molar mass?
153.13868 g/mol
What’s the SMILES structure of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ine?
NNc1ccc(cc1)[N+]([O-])=O
What’s the InChI code of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ine?
InChI=1S/C6H7N3O2/c7-8-5-1-3-6(4-2-5)9(10)11/h1-4,8H,7H2
What’s the InChIKey format of 4-Nitrophenylhydrazine?
KMVPXBDOWDXXEN-UHFFFAOYSA-N
